The portrayal of the collected al Qaeda writings as a Mein Kampf may be imprecise, sure. But when Hitler's Mein Kampf was written he was in prison, a failed revolutionary, pretty much written off as a crackpot, and nobody except him and a few followers would have predicted his rise to leadership of Germany. That part of the comparison doesn't sound so absurd on the face of it. Probably, like Hitler, al Qaeda leaders are mixing together justifications of their past acts, mobilization tactics for the public at large, and self-aggrandizing predictions to bolster their own symbolic importance.
